Understanding Auto Insurance Coverage
Before delving deeper into the specifics of Apollo Auto Insurance Payment, it's essential to understand the basics of auto insurance coverage itself. Auto insurance serves as a safety net for drivers, protecting them financially against accidents, theft, natural disasters, and other unforeseen events. Depending on the policy chosen, coverage may include liability protection, collision repair, comprehensive coverage, medical expenses, and more. Each type of coverage addresses different risks, so selecting the right combination is crucial for maximizing protection without overspending.

Collision coverage, on the other hand, pays for repairs to the insured vehicle following an accident, regardless of who was responsible. Comprehensive coverage extends beyond collisions, covering incidents like vandalism, hail damage, or animal-related accidents. These layers of protection work together to safeguard both the driver and their vehicle from potential liabilities.
For many people, choosing the appropriate level of coverage involves balancing cost with risk tolerance. While higher deductibles can lower monthly premiums, they also mean greater out-of-pocket expenses during claims. Conversely, opting for broader coverage might increase upfront costs but provide greater peace of mind. Importance of Timely Payments
Paying your auto insurance premiums on time is one of the most critical responsibilities of being a policyholder. Failure to do so can result in severe consequences, including penalty fees, reduced credit scores, and even the suspension of your policy. At Apollo Auto Insurance, maintaining timely payments is made easier through a variety of tools and resources designed to keep customers informed and organized.
Firstly, let’s explore why punctuality matters so much in the world of insurance. When you sign up for a policy, you enter into a contractual agreement with the insurer. Part of this agreement involves making regular payments according to the agreed-upon schedule. If these payments are delayed or missed entirely, the insurer may impose penalties or take steps to terminate the policy. Such actions can leave you without coverage at a moment’s notice, potentially exposing you to significant financial risks if an accident occurs.

Practical Tips for Staying Current
Here are some actionable strategies to help you stay current with your Apollo Auto Insurance payments:
Set Up Automatic Payments: Most modern insurance providers, including Apollo, allow customers to enroll in automatic payment systems. By linking your bank account or credit card to the system, you can ensure that payments are processed automatically on the designated due date. This eliminates the risk of forgetting or missing deadlines altogether.
Utilize Reminders: Both email and text notifications can serve as effective reminders leading up to payment deadlines. Apollo typically sends alerts several days before a payment is due, giving you ample time to prepare. Make sure your contact information is updated with the company to receive these messages promptly.
Create a Budget Plan: Incorporate your insurance premiums into your monthly budget to ensure there’s always enough money set aside for payments. Breaking down annual costs into smaller, manageable chunks can make it easier to allocate funds consistently over time.
